Question |
My daughter is 7 year 9 months old. She has achieved thelarchy eight to ten months back. She has PV white discharge ( spots) since last fifteen days. she has no other secondary sexual characters developed. Her height is 128cm and her weight is 25kg. Paretns heights- mother- 148cm , father - 5'4" ) Her invistegatons were done recently TSH - 5.50mIU/L Prolactin 20.0 ng/ML Estradiol - 16.5 pg/ml Sonography Report - Uterine and ovarian morpholgy Length of corpus 3.2cm Length of the cervix - 1.8cm AP of fundus - 1.2cm AP of cervix - 0.6cm Uterus is pear shaped Right ovarian volume - 1.4X 0.9 X 1.2 = 0.7 Small folicides are seen in the right ovary and the largest measures .6cm . No adrenal mass. Her X-ray wrist suggests bone age 10 years. MRI – brain scan is normal . Pl. suggest proper treatment
|
|
Answer |
This girl has idiopathic true precocious puberty and needs treatement by GnRh analogue such as Decapeptyl or Lupride depot montly injections. In the first two months she needs Medroxyprogesterone acetate to stop pv bleeding. Depending upon the final height prognosis she may also need Growth hormone therapy.
